Thurms, seventeen-year-old son of an Egyptian general, is banished from Thebes by his father for insubordination. Banishment means a tedious assignment of patrolling at the edge of the Sinai desert. But rather than a monotonous life, Thurms runs into adventure when he rescues Kemheb from Khabiri bandits. Kemheb, younger than Thurms, hints he is more than a runaway slave, as Thurms had supposed. His tale results in the pursuit of the treasure of the lost Tenakertom.Product Identifiers
